Kachemak, Alaska, located within the Kenai Peninsula Borough, has a small population of around 500 residents. This rural community faces unique logistical challenges due to its geographical location, which includes rugged terrain and proximity to Kachemak Bay. The local infrastructure includes a limited road network, and many areas may only be accessible via water or air transport, affecting delivery times. The presence of natural features such as mountains and waterways can lead to variable weather conditions, particularly during winter months, which may delay shipments.
USPS in Kachemak operates within these constraints, with delivery times potentially longer than in more urban areas. The postal service adheres to a consistent schedule, but weather events like heavy snowfall or high winds can impact delivery routes. Rural delivery routes may also require more time due to distance and access issues, as well as the reliance on smaller vehicles for transport. Residents can expect typical delivery ranges to differ, occasionally requiring patience due to the unique Alaskan environment.
